The video discusses the preservation of ancient manuscripts, focusing on the Timbuktu manuscripts and the challenges they face. It introduces the concept of textual science, a field combining traditional literary skills with modern imaging technology to recover lost texts. The speaker shares their journey from a medieval scholar to a textual scientist, highlighting the use of multispectral imaging to uncover hidden texts. The Lazarus Project, a non-profit initiative, aims to make this technology accessible to researchers. The video concludes with the potential of textual science to transform our understanding of history and culture.
